PHP 성능은 계속해서 향상되고 있습니다. 그러나 부적절하게 사용하거나 주의하지 않으면 여전히 PHP 내부 구현의 함정에 빠질 수 있습니다. 며칠 전 성능 문제가 발생했는데 PHP 성능이 좋아지고 있습니다. 그러나 부적절하게 사용하거나 주의하지 않으면 여전히 PHP 내부 구현의 함정에 빠질 수 있습니다. 며칠 전에 성능 문제가 발생했습니다. 발생한 상황은 다음과 같습니다. 동료가 우리 인터페이스 중 하나가 매번 반환하는 데 5초가 걸린다고 보고했습니다. 우리는 코드를 함께 검토한 결과 읽기 캐시 작업이 루프에서 호출된 것을 발견하고 "놀랐습니다". 캐시된 키는 변경되지 않았으므로 이 코드를 루프 외부로 이동하고 다시 테스트했습니다. 인터페이스 반환 시간이 2초로 단축되었습니다. 비록 두 배로 늘어났지만, 당연히 받아들일 수 있는 결과는 아닙니다! 성능 문제를 일으킨 코드의 양은 많지 않았습니다. IO 문제를 해결한 후 테스트 코드를 작성했는데, 당연히 문제가 빨리 다시 나타났습니다. 코드를 복사하면 다음과 같습니다.
1. PHP in_array
성능 저하 문제가 발생했습니다. 소개: PHP 성능이 향상되었습니다. 그러나 부적절하게 사용하거나 주의하지 않으면 여전히 PHP 내부 구현의 함정에 빠질 수 있습니다. 며칠 전에 성능 문제가 발생했습니다
이 문서에서는 주로 PHP의 in_array에 대한 자세한 설명을 공유합니다. 코드에 대한 양식은 모든 사람과 공유되므로 모든 사람에게 도움이 되기를 바랍니다.
소개: 이번에는 in_array의 암시적 변환 사용 방법과 암시적 변환 사용 시 주의 사항에 대해 설명하겠습니다. in_array 를 변환하는 실제 사례는 다음과 같습니다. 살펴보겠습니다.
4. PHP의 in_array에 있는 배열의 동일한 값을 비교하고 배열을 이어붙입니다
이 기사에서는 주로 PHP의 in_array에 있는 동일한 값을 공유합니다. 배열을 연결하면 모든 사람에게 도움이 될 수 있기를 바랍니다.
5. PHP
소개: 오늘 인터페이스를 작성할 때 많은 수의 기본 정보 매개변수인 매개변수를 전달해야 합니다. int 와 string 의 두 종류가 있는데, 검증의 편의를 위해 모든 매개변수를 배열로 넣은 후 in_array(0, $param) 을 이용하여 int 매개변수가 0인지 여부를 별도로 판단할 예정입니다. 문자열 매개변수는 비어 있습니다.
6. JavaScript에서 배열 사용법을 결정하기 위해 in_array 함수를 사용하는 방법에 대한 자세한 설명
JS에는 PHP와 같이 값이 배열에 있는지 확인하기 위해 직접 사용하는 함수는 없습니다. in_array() 함수가 있습니다. 그러나 in_array()와 같은 함수를 작성하여 함수에 값이 있는지 확인할 수 있습니다. /*** JS는 배열에 값이 존재하는지 확인합니다.*/ // 판단 함수 정의 var in_array = function(arr){ // 매개변수가 배열인지 확인
7. php in_array 함수는 배열에 특정 값이 있는지 확인합니다.
소개: 이 글에서는 배열에 특정 값이 존재하는지 확인하기 위해 PHP에서 in_array 함수를 사용하는 방법을 주로 소개합니다. in_array 함수의 기능, 정의 및 관련 사용법과 주의 사항을 자세히 분석했습니다. 특정 참조 값이 필요하며 친구가 참조할 수 있습니다
소개: 이 문서에서는 주로 php에서 in_array 함수 사용을 소개합니다. 이는 도움이 되는 in_array 함수 매개 변수 일치 사용에 대해 더 자세히 설명합니다. in_array 함수의 사용법을 더 자세히 이해하려면
9를 참조하세요. php: foreach 및 in_array 사용 예제에 대한 자세한 설명
소개: PHP는 개발에 매우 효율적이므로 이해할 수 있지만 실행 효율성이 희생됩니다. PHP 배열 기능은 매우 강력하지만 만일의 경우에 대비하여 여러 가지 상황을 시도해 보아야 합니다. 앞으로 더 많은 문제를 발견하면 추가해 주시기 바랍니다.
10. php
PHP에서 성능이 저하되는 문제를 해결하는 방법 소개: PHP의 성능이 향상되었습니다. 그러나 부적절하게 사용하거나 주의하지 않으면 여전히 PHP 내부 구현의 함정에 빠질 수 있습니다. 이렇습니다. 동료가 우리 인터페이스 중 하나가 매번 반환하는 데 5초가 걸린다고 보고했고, 함께 코드를 검토했습니다. "Surprise
11.10 in_array()
의 추천 콘텐츠 10개
소개: 이 문서의 예에서는 연도와 월을 기준으로 PHP에서 날짜 및 날짜 배열을 가져오는 방법을 설명합니다. 자세한 내용은 다음과 같습니다. get_day( $date ) { $tem = explode('-' , $date); / /
소개: 이 기사의 예는 다음을 기반으로 이번 달의 일 수와 날짜 배열을 가져오는 방법을 설명합니다. 참고하실 수 있도록 자세한 내용은 다음과 같습니다. function get_day( $ date ) { $tem = explode ('-' , $date); //
소개: The 이 글의 예제는 연도와 월을 기준으로 이번 달의 일수와 날짜 배열을 얻는 방법을 설명합니다. 자세한 내용은 다음과 같습니다. ;) { $tem = explode('-' , $date) //
14 PHP in_array() 함수에 관한 권장 기사 10개
소개: 이 기사의 예에서는 PHP가 연도와 월을 기준으로 월의 일수와 날짜 배열을 얻는 방법을 설명합니다. . 참조용으로 다음과 같이 공유하세요. function get_day( $date ) { $tem = explode('-& #39 ; , 16. PHP에서 foreach/in_array 사용에 대한 간략한 토론
소개: 이 문서에서는 사용 시 발생하는 일반적인 문제 등을 포함하여 PHP에서 foreach 및 in_array 사용을 간략하게 요약합니다. 정보는 매우 실용적이므로 도움이 필요한 친구가 참조할 수 있습니다. 17. PHP에서 foreach/in_array 사용에 대한 간략한 토론
이 문서에서는 사용 시 발생하는 일반적인 문제를 포함하여 PHP에서 foreach 및 in_array 사용을 간략하게 요약합니다. 질문 및 기타 정보는 매우 실용적이며 도움이 필요한 친구가 참조할 수 있습니다. 18. php 배열 함수 시퀀스 in_array()는 배열 값이 존재하는지 확인합니다
소개: in_array() 함수는 배열에서 주어진 값을 검색합니다
소개: 사실 핵심은 PHP는 약한 타입의 언어이기 때문에 PHP를 비교할 때는 엄격한 방법을 사용하는 것이 가장 좋습니다. 이는 둘의 값이 일치하는지를 비교할 뿐만 아니라, 둘의 유형이 일치하는지도 비교하기 때문이다. 20. php
JS 배열 함수의 사용자 정의 방법 소개: PHP의 배열 함수 in_array()는 매우 편리합니다. php와 유사합니다. js 배열의 in_array 함수, 구체적인 구현 방법은 다음과 같습니다. 관심 있는 친구는 이를 참조할 수 있습니다. 21 js를 사용하여 배열에 특정 요소가 포함되어 있는지 확인합니다(in_array() 와 유사). php) 소개: 이 글은 주로 js를 사용하여 배열에 특정 요소가 포함되어 있는지 확인해야 하는 친구들을 위한 것입니다(php의 in_array()와 유사). to everything 22. 2개의 사용자 정의된 PHP in_array 함수는 대량의 데이터에서 in_array를 판단하는 효율성 문제를 해결합니다.
소개: 데이터가 일반적으로 우리의 배열 데이터는 성능에 영향을 미치지 않는 상대적으로 작을 수 있으므로 크게 신경 쓰지 않습니다 23 PHP in_array의 성능 저하 문제가 발생했습니다 소개: PHP 성능은 항상 향상되고 있습니다. 그러나 부적절하게 사용하거나 주의하지 않으면 여전히 PHP 내부 구현의 함정에 빠질 수 있습니다. 며칠 전에 성능 문제가 발생했습니다 24. php 배열 함수 시퀀스 in_array() - 지정된 값이 배열에 있는지 확인
소개: in_array() 정의 및 사용법 in_array() 함수는 지정된 값이 배열에 존재하는지 확인합니다.
소개: 이 글은 주로 PHP 함수 in_array()의 사용에 대한 자세한 설명을 소개하고 일반적인 사용, 세 번째 매개변수 사용, 객체 복제, 다차원 배열 등에 대한 예를 제공합니다. 도움이 필요한 친구는 참고할 수 있습니다. it [관련 Q&A 추천]: javascript의 참조 전달 및 값 전달에 대하여 - in 및 in이 아니며 Null